關于面向對象的開發(fā)方法的適用范圍,面向對象的開發(fā)方法這個問題很多朋友還不知道,今天小六來為大家解答以上的問題,現(xiàn)在讓我們一起來看看吧!
1、結構化系統(tǒng)開發(fā)方法(亦稱“生命周期法”) (1)優(yōu)點:從系統(tǒng)整體出發(fā),強調在整體優(yōu)化的條件下“自上而下”地分析和設計,保證了系統(tǒng)的整體性和目標的一致性;遵循用戶至上原則;嚴格區(qū)分系統(tǒng)開發(fā)的階段性;每一階段的工作成果是下一階段的依據,便于系統(tǒng)開發(fā)的管理和控制;文檔規(guī)范化,按工程標準建立標準化的文檔資料。
2、 (2)缺點:用戶素質或系統(tǒng)分析員和管理者之間的溝通問題;開發(fā)周期長,難于適應環(huán)境變化;結構化程度較低的系統(tǒng),在開發(fā)初期難以鎖定功能要求。
3、 (3)適用范圍:主要適用于規(guī)模較大、結構化程度較高的系統(tǒng)的開發(fā) 2、原型法 (1)優(yōu)點:符合人們認識事物的規(guī)律,系統(tǒng)開發(fā)循序漸進,反復修改,確保較好的用戶滿意度;開發(fā)周期短,費用相對少;由于有用戶的直接參與,系統(tǒng)更加貼近實際;易學易用,減少用戶的培訓時間;應變能力強。
4、 (2)缺點:不適合大規(guī)模系統(tǒng)的開發(fā);開發(fā)過程管理要求高,整個開發(fā)過程要經過“修改—評價—再修改”的多次反復;用戶過早看到系統(tǒng)原型,誤認為系統(tǒng)就是就是這個模樣,易使用戶失去信心;開發(fā)人員易將原型取代系統(tǒng)分析;缺乏規(guī)范化的文檔資料 (3)適用范圍:處理過程明確、簡單系統(tǒng);涉及面窄的小型系統(tǒng) 不適合于:大型、復雜系統(tǒng),難以模擬;存在大量運算、邏輯性強的處理系統(tǒng);管理基礎工作不完善、處理過程不規(guī)范;大量批處理系統(tǒng) 3、面向對象開發(fā)方法 (1)優(yōu)點:a、分析、設計中的對象和軟件中的對象的一致性 b、實現(xiàn)軟件復用,簡化程序設計 c、系統(tǒng)易于維護 d、縮短開發(fā)周期 (2)缺點:不易于大系統(tǒng)的開發(fā)。
本文分享完畢,希望對大家有所幫助。
標簽:
免責聲明:本文由用戶上傳,如有侵權請聯(lián)系刪除!